Family Weekend Research Showcase

Photo Credits: Hany Hosny

On September 22nd, Roanoke College held its annual Family Weekend Research Showcase and we had a great turnout of families, friends, staff and students!

Photo Credits: Hany Hosny

Congratulations to the first-place winner, James Hartmann (’25, Biology major) who presented on groundwater seepage (Methods for Identifying and sampling preferential groundwater seepage sites).

Photo Credits: Hany Hosny (From left to right: Nora Terrill, Dr. Chelsea Peters, Talia Cartafalsa, and James Hartmann)

Talia Cartafalsa (’24, Environmental Studies & Chemistry double major) took home second place with her research about ecosystem restoration titled, An on campus, collaborative restoration of landfill and degraded suburban ecosystems. Third place was awarded to Nora Terrill (’24, Environmental Studies major) with her presentation about cattle grazing and its impact on Catawba Creek (Multimetric Approach to Investigate the Impact of Cattle Grazing on the Health of Catawba Creek, Virginia, USA). All three winners were mentored by environmental studies professor, Dr. Chelsea Peters.

Congratulations again to our three winners!!!

Student Research Leads to ‘Transformative’ Project in Roanoke

Dr. Liz Ackley, the Brian H. Thornhill Associate Professor of Health & Human Performance at Roanoke College, and the director of the Center for Community Health Innovation at Roanoke College announced last week that the Northwest Food Access Initiative has received a $10 million dollar earmark from ARPA funds. The Center serves as an avenue for both students to experience real-world learning and a chance for the Northwest neighborhood of Roanoke to improve and flourish because of students’ research. With Dr. Ackley’s efforts and a city panel of volunteers, the creation of this shopping center in Northwest Roanoke is possible. When asked about this project, Dr. Ackley says, “I think the uniqueness of all of this work is that we have a small liberal arts college guiding what could potentially be one of the most transformative project ever in the history of Roanoke.” Soon, Roanoke City will find a developer to begin the first stages of this significant project. We look forward to watching this shopping center come to fruition!

Dr. Richard Keithley wins Baxter Young Investigator Award

award1

This past month Dr. Richard Keithley won the Baxter Young Investigator Award from the Baxter Healthcare Corporation. This award is given to highlight a young scientist’s accomplishments and he presented his research project, “Ultrasensitive Single-Cell Analysis of Glycosphingolipid Metabolism”, at their worldwide headquarters in Deerfield, IL. He is one of five recipients out of fifty-eight applicants.

For this project Dr. Keithley wanted to find out why the chemical makeup of cells that are spatially, genetically, and functionally identical can vary up to 35%. He constructed equipment that allowed for the detection of glycosphingolipids in single cancer cells.

“Glycosphingolipids are a promiscuous group of specialized molecules that reside on the outside of cells and are involved in a variety of functions including cancer progression.  Single cells are microscopic so we need very sensitive instrumentation to measure the small amount of glycosphingolipids inside of them.   Borrowing from the technology used to sequence the human genome, I constructed an instrument that was capable of detecting fewer than 100 glycosphingolipid molecules.  Once the instrument was constructed, I then studied the differences in glycosphingolipid metabolism among single cells within cancerous tumor mimics.”

Dr. Keithley plans to bring this same innovative technology here to Roanoke College to research glycosphingolipid metabolism in neuronal tissue.

“There is some evidence that these molecules could play a role in the progression of neurodegenerative disorders such as Parkinson’s disease and Alzheimer’s disease.  I am eager to work with [students here] to investigate this further.  Moreover, this technology will provide students a distinct opportunity to work with instrumentation that isn’t available at any other liberal arts college in the country.”

Meet the New Faculty: Dr. Richard B. Keithley in Chemistry

Keithley001

Dr. Richard B. Keithley is an Assistant Professor of Chemistry teaching General Chemistry/General Chemistry Laboratory, Environmental Chemistry, and Instrumental Analysis. He has a PhD in Analytical Chemistry and his specialty is Electrochemistry, Separations, and Neuroscience.

1. Tell us a little bit about your research.

As an analytical chemist, my expertise lies in the development of instrumentation and equipment used to measure interesting molecules.  You probably have seen many of these items on shows like CSI or the Discovery Channel’s Forensic Science shows.  Personally, I am enamored by Nature’s sophisticated elegance and am eager to apply my knowledge to address neurobiological and environmental problems.

Neurons in your brain control everything from how you move, how you think, who you are, and what you love.  Neurons talk to one another with the aid of chemical messengers called neurotransmitters.  Neuronal communication is exceptionally fast and can be difficult to measure, both because sensors require rapid response times and the sensors must be small enough to not damage neuronal tissue.  Using a technique called Fast Scan Cyclic Voltammetry, I can measure neuronal communication in the brains of organisms in real time while they are awake and moving around.  Working with psychologists and biologists, I am interested in using this technology to study how neuronal communication is affected by drug abuse and how it is altered in neurodegenerative diseases including Parkinson’s Disease and Alzheimer’s Disease.
